Type
ORACLE
Validation date
2025-11-01 18:39:00 UTC
Fee
0 UCO

Code (249 B)

condition inherit: [
  # We need to ensure the type stays consistent
  # So we can apply specific rules during the transaction validation
  type: in?([oracle, oracle_summary]),

  # We discard the content and code verification
  content: true,

  # We ensure the code stay the same
  code: if type == oracle_summary do
    regex_match?("condition inherit: \\[[\\s].*content: \\\"\\\"[\\s].*]")
  else
    previous.code
  end
]

Content (40 B)

{
  "uco": {
    "eur": 2.6094e-4,
    "usd": 3.033e-4
  }
}

State (0 B)

Movements (0)

Ownerships (0)

Contract recipients (0)

Inputs (0)

Contract inputs (0)

Unspent outputs (0)

Proofs and signatures

Previous public key

000193047046835A6AD21DE0AB0579EE21E455CBADEFD1C434CBCEA1777B1A71E924

Previous signature

C96684F7645F687D7C61D27B39E48657E468CC6DE429D492A1F8FC501E1AAB72AA6D87AFE34A6F35970D282C17186E25D8D25054326C7D85EFB11DEDA1163909

Origin signature

3045022100DA75A08AA32B59E485B384F56320201487DF9571297C7B1A8C0DECFCD59632DB02200A9306BF6E10125A9CA6E69CE72A867C63152EA0B074F58FF7B4EBF1AC174B54

Proof of work

0102045AAF36BF9EA9E11F1F79834294FB1098C173F2333B562762711E02C63EA9F459909F714C243F04922D1EBE15510E1B4667550E9C980F7742295E002584B0482B

Proof of integrity

0071F06FCEBF101DA4D2602F72B34082C0C94729B769596B4395CBCFC9E97FC9A8

Coordinator signature

18483FB3CC581F15EA04C6530A30E983E7FD48193D187EBF945B79EC86E3B59E00E40414B8763D1FB6F9C66DBCB20130E71FE7C2116261F51893E86AA4B32D08

Validator #1 public key

0001867673563F23DAA5ADA732E8B1453BC291DADA426E0ED90987E3583BFC65D5D5

Validator #1 signature

A97B692B0B6502FC7C6A34854F4F26EFF29CFD0C6949AFF8153A03D0374B852E39F0282443712EF504D318196CD948D1D29BEF1F7261E2C32DD7D7D4D0966C00

Validator #2 public key

0001B51ED06CB38FE743020C85164332709917028F52CD924EF2939A65E5A1E20D31

Validator #2 signature

12426F52A1A1608FB97A6E8318BAB3732B28E2E36A6844BC8D55BFD8F736E4C9324A4C8E468747CA0CE2FFFB87051B4231BE91CCBAC89C38225733204170DD00